Where Does Traditional Thermal Annealing Fall Short?

Conventional furnace-based annealing treats the entire material uniformly, regardless of specific processing needs. This leads to high thermal inertia, inefficient energy use, and poor compatibility with sensitive structures.

It struggles with temperature uniformity at micro and nano scales1, causing heat damage, warping, or microcracks—especially in flexible or multilayer substrates.

Key Limitations of Traditional Methods

Défi Description
Slow Heat Dynamics Long ramp-up and cooldown times reduce throughput
Lack of Spatial Control Whole substrates are exposed to unnecessary heat
Material Degradation Delicate layers may warp, crack, or delaminate under uneven stress
High Power Consumption Bulk heating wastes energy
Poor Compatibility Inadequate for ultra-thin or temperature-sensitive materials

How Does Laser Annealing Deliver Localized Thermal Precision2?

Laser annealing uses tightly focused, high-power beams at specific wavelengths to selectively heat target regions. It enables ultra-fast thermal cycles—often in microseconds.

This minimizes heat-affected zones, reduces stress, and allows fine-tuned control over annealing depth, energy, and duration.

Which Industries Benefit Most from Laser Annealing?

The ability to apply heat without physical contact and with pinpoint accuracy gives laser annealing a strategic advantage across several advanced sectors.

Semi-conducteurs, affichages, and advanced materials manufacturing are leading adopters of this transformative technique.

Key Industry Applications

Secteur Application Example
Semiconductor Dopant activation, shallow junction repair
Display Technology IGZO or LTPS crystallization for OLED/LCD panels
Advanced Metallurgy Localized hardening and phase transformation
Flexible Electronics Heat-sensitive processing without mechanical distortion
Ceramics & Optics Microcrack removal, structure refinement

Why Are Wavelength-Locked Narrow-Spectrum Lasers Essential for High-End Annealing?

Processes like polycrystalline silicon crystallization and IGZO activation demand precise wavelength alignment and minimal spectral drift.

Locked-wavelength, narrow-linewidth lasers1 provide consistent energy delivery and improve material absorption efficiency, crucial for process repeatability.
